The presidential flagbearer of the Labour Party (LP), Peter Obi has urged Nigerians to reject moneybag politicians’ in the forthcoming general elections.
The former governor of Anambra State, stated this during a campaign in Ekiti State on Thursday, “Moneybags have played a lot of roles but they brought us to poverty,” Obi said.
Labour Party presidential candidate spoke during an interview with Channels Television, when asked to respond to statement by legal luminary, Afe Babalola who earlier said the highest spender and not the best among the candidates will win the presidential election.
Peter Obi said it is time Nigerians rejected moneybags to elect quality leaders who will bring about the desired change in the country.
He said, “It is time to reject them (moneybags). I am pleading for Nigerians to reject them because they cannot continue. If they continue, we are going to be impoverished.”
Obi earlier posted a video on his Twitter page, where he appealed to his supporters to go get their Permanent Voter Cards, to enable them elect the right leader.
He wrote, “Get your PVC and become part of this great liberation! -PO.”
